Battle of Pyatikhatki. Ukraine announces advance of seven kilometers
Ukraine claims that it was able to take control of eight settlements in the Zaporozhye direction.
This was stated by Deputy Minister of Defense of Ukraine Anna Maliar on her Telegram channel, PolitNavigator correspondent reports.

“During two weeks of offensive operations in the Berdyansk and Melitopol directions during the specified period, units of the OSGV “Tavriya” liberated 8 settlements: Novodarovka, Levadnoye, Storozhevoye, Makarovka, Blagodatnoye, Lobkovoe, Neskuchnoye, Pyatikhatki.
In total, units in the Tauride direction advanced into the enemy’s depth up to 7 km. The area liberated in the south is 113 km2. The active work of the Tauride defense forces continues,” Malyar wrote this morning.
True, yesterday evening a number of Russian sources, including representatives of local authorities, claimed that the enemy had been driven out of Pyatikhatki.
At the same time, the telegram channel of the Rybar project, founded by military analyst Mikhail Zvinchuk, does not report in its morning report about the return of control over Pyatikhatki.
“Fierce clashes continue on the Vremyevsky salient, including in the area of Novodonetsky and Urozhayny. Russian units have taken advantageous positions at heights, from where they are launching targeted attacks on enemy concentrations.
In the Zaporozhye direction, Ukrainian formations resumed attacks at the Rabotino-Verbovoe line. As a result of small arms battles, as well as the work of Russian artillery and aviation, the Armed Forces of Ukraine continue to lose armored vehicles and personnel.
To the west, under pressure from superior enemy forces, Russian troops retreated from Pyatikhatki in an organized manner. At the same time, massive strikes are being launched against Ukrainian formations that have entered the village, including from TOS Solntsepek,” Zvinchuk’s public page describes the situation.
The situation is described in a similar vein by the WarGonzo tg channel of military correspondent Semyon Pegov, who reported this morning:
“In the Zaporozhye direction, the Ukrainian Armed Forces continued assault operations in the Pyatikhatki area.”

Military observer Yuri Podolyaka claims that Pyatikhatki is behind the Ukrainian Armed Forces, and the enemy attacked the village of Zherebyanki in the morning, “capturing the first line of our trenches.”
Podolyaka predicts that this is where the main events of the day will unfold.

According to Boris Rozhin, an expert at the Center for Military-Political Journalism, last night the enemy launched two attacks on the positions of the 71st Motorized Rifle Regiment in the Orekhovsky direction.
“I had no success, suffered losses, rolled back to the original ones,” says Rozhin.
